1. AI-Powered Personal Assistants Are Redefining Productivity
Digital assistants like Siri, Google Assistant, and Amazon Alexa are becoming more intelligent and proactive. These tools can manage schedules, send reminders, answer questions, and even automate tasks based on user habits.
With improved natural language processing, AI assistants now offer hands-free convenience, helping users multitask and stay organized throughout the day.
2. Smart Home Technology Simplifies Daily Living
Smart home systems are transforming how people interact with their living spaces. Devices such as smart thermostats, lighting systems, and security cameras allow users to control their homes remotely.
These systems not only enhance comfort but also improve energy efficiency and security, making everyday routines smoother and more predictable.
3. Contactless Payments Are Making Transactions Faster
Digital payment platforms like Apple Pay and Google Pay have revolutionized how people pay for goods and services. With a simple tap or scan, transactions are completed in seconds.
This innovation reduces the need for cash handling and speeds up checkout processes, particularly in busy urban environments.
4. Cloud-Based Collaboration Tools Enable Remote Efficiency
The rise of remote and hybrid work has driven the adoption of platforms like Google Workspace and Microsoft Teams. These tools allow teams to collaborate in real time, share documents, and communicate seamlessly.
By eliminating geographical barriers, cloud tools are helping organizations increase productivity and streamline workflows.

5. Automation Apps Reduce Repetitive Tasks
Automation platforms such as Zapier and IFTTT enable users to connect different apps and automate routine processes. For example, emails can trigger task creation, or calendar events can send reminders automatically.
This reduces manual work and allows individuals to focus on more meaningful activities.
6. Smart Wearables Improve Health and Time Management
Wearable devices like Fitbit Charge and Apple Watch help users monitor health metrics, track activity, and manage schedules.
These devices provide real-time insights into fitness, sleep patterns, and productivity, encouraging healthier and more efficient lifestyles.
